Ethics statement

 

Publication ethics and publication malpractice statement
 
Research articles submitted will be subjected into DOUBLE BLIND PEER REVIEWS. On the basis of referee’s comments, author(s) will be asked by the editor to revise the paper / answer the queries. In addition to members of the society, any other person also can publish the article. Papers are accepted on the understanding that the work described is original and has not been published elsewhere and that the authors have obtained necessary authorization for publication of the material submitted.
 
Authorship of the Paper: Authorship should be limited to those who have made a significant contribution to the conception, design, execution, or interpretation of the reported study. All those who have made significant contributions should be listed as co-authors. Where there are others who have participated in certain substantive aspects of the research project, they should be acknowledged or listed as contributors. The corresponding author should ensure that all appropriate co-authors and no inappropriate co-authors are included on the paper, and that all co-authors have seen and approved the final version of the paper and have agreed to its submission for publication.
 
Copyright: Submission of a manuscript implies the following:
a) the work described has not been published before (except in the form of an abstract or as part of thesis)
b) this manuscript is not under consideration for publication elsewhere;
c) when the manuscript is accepted for publication, the authors agree to automatic transfer of the copyright to the Electronic Journal of Plant Breeding and Indian Society of Plant Breeders.
 
Errors in published works: When an author discovers a significant error or inaccuracy in his/her own published work, it is the author’s obligation to promptly notify the journal editor or publisher and cooperate with the editor to retract or correct the paper.
 
Concurrent Publication: An author should not in general publish manuscripts describing essentially the same research in more than one journal or primary publication. Submitting the same manuscript to more than one journal concurrently constitutes unethical publishing behaviour and is unacceptable.
 
Acknowledgement of Sources: Proper acknowledgment of the work of others must always be given.
